Getting to know Businga, Congo, Democratic Republic

Businga is a town located in the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C). Situated within the country's Équateur province, Businga is a vibrant community that showcases the diversity and rich cultural heritage of the region.

The town is surrounded by lush green landscapes and is known for its tropical climate, which supports the growth of various crops and agricultural activities. Businga is situated on the banks of the Congo River, offering breathtaking views and serving as an important transportation and trade route for local residents.

Businga is home to a diverse population, consisting of various ethnic groups such as the Mongo, Ngbandi, and Ngbaka, among others. The town is known for its lively markets, where locals gather to sell and exchange goods, showcasing the economic vitality of the area.

Despite its remote location, Businga has seen infrastructural developments over the years, including schools, healthcare facilities, and basic amenities that contribute to the overall well-being and development of the community. The town also offers various recreational activities, such as traditional dance performances and sports events that bring people together.

Businga is an important center for agriculture, with its fertile land supporting the cultivation of staple crops like maize, cassava, and rice. Fishing is also a vital economic activity, given its proximity to the Congo River, providing a source of income and nutrition for the local population.

Overall, Businga showcases the resilience and vitality of the Congolese people, as well as the rich natural resources and cultural heritage found within the Democratic Republic of Congo.
